April 23
St. George's Day
The legend is that St. George was a Roman soldier who killed a dragon to rescue a princess. He is now the patron saint of England, and this is England's national day. You might still see St. George's Cross (a red cross on a white background, England's national flag) or events with morris dancing (an English folk dance), but it is not a bank holiday and most people don't hold special celebrations ...

March 17
St. Patrick's Day
St. Patrick's Day or the Feast of St. Patrick is observed on March 17 as a religious and cultural celebration. It honours Ireland's patron St. Patrick. The date marks the traditional death of the saint. In the early 17-th century it was made an official Christian feast day observed by the Church of Ireland, the Catholic Church, the Eastern Orthodox Church, and the Luthern Church ...

February 9
Pancake Day
Pancake Day has been celebrated by the Britons for centuries. Known also as Shrove Tuesday, its exact date, rather confusingly, changes every year, because it is determined by when Easter falls. This year you'll need to get your pans ready for Tuesday, February 9th...

February 8
Chinese New Year
Outside Asia, the world's biggest celebration of Chinese New Year is in London - each year there is a parade through Chinatown in the West End, with free performances of music, dance and acrobatics, a feast of food and fireworks. There are many other events around the UK, cities including Manchester, Nottingham, Liverpool and Birmingham usually host colourful street parties...

January 25
Burns' Night (Scotland)
Many Scottish people hold a special supper (dinner) on Burns' Night, a celebration of Robert Burns, with toasts and readings of his poetry. Men might wear kilts, there may be bagpipe music, and people will almost certainly eat haggis (a traditional Scottish dish of sheep's heart, liver and lungs) with neeps (turnips) and tatties (potatoes).
